想自己做个微信小程序吗,其实很简单,今天就来聊聊,怎么从零开始,一步步搞定它,无论你是想开店,还是做工具,都能找到方法,跟着步骤走,你也能成为开发者。
1、小标题:注册与准备,迈出第一步
你得有个账号,打开微信公众平台,选择小程序,然后点击注册,跟着提示,填写邮箱和密码,接着,去邮箱查收邮件,激活你的账号,完成这一步,基础就有了。
然后,登录后台,完善信息,小程序的名字,要提前想好,因为审核很严格,头像和简介,也要认真填写,这些都会展示给用户,所以不能马虎,信息提交后,等待审核通过。
接着,下载开发工具,微信官方提供了,一个很好用的软件,搜索“微信开发者工具”,找到下载链接,安装到电脑上,打开工具,用刚才的账号登录,就能创建新项目了。
选择项目目录,给项目起个名字,填写你的AppID,这个在后台能找到,如果不填,部分功能会受限,所以最好填上,点击确定,你的第一个小程序项目,就创建成功了。
2、小标题:了解开发工具,熟悉操作界面
工具界面,主要分三块,左边是模拟器,可以预览效果,中间是代码编辑器,用来写程序,右边是调试器,帮你查找问题,这三个区域,互相配合,工作起来很高效。
模拟器里,能看到手机界面,你可以点击按钮,测试各种功能,编辑器支持,多种编程语言,主要是WXML和WXSS,还有Javascript,语法高亮显示,写代码很方便。
调试器很重要,特别是Console面板,代码运行出错时,错误信息会在这里显示,还有Network面板,能查看网络请求,对于调试API,非常有帮助,要多加利用。
工具还提供,云开发能力,如果你需要服务器,可以直接在这里开通,省去了自己搭建的麻烦,特别适合新手,快速实现数据存储,和后台逻辑。
3、小标题:学习基础语法,编写简单页面
小程序页面,由四个文件组成,WXML负责结构,类似HTML,WXSS负责样式,类似CSS,JS处理逻辑,JSON配置页面,这四个文件,共同定义一个页面。
先从WXML开始,它使用标签,来搭建页面骨架,比如<view>是容器,<text>显示文字,<image>展示图片,标签之间,可以嵌套使用,形成复杂布局。
接着是WXSS,它控制外观,比如颜色和大小,你可以设置宽度,也可以调整边距,语法和CSS几乎一样,所以有前端基础,学起来会很快,没有也别担心。
然后是Javascript,它让页面动起来,比如处理用户点击,或者计算数据,小程序提供了,很多API接口,调用它们,就能实现丰富功能,比如获取用户信息。
最后是JSON文件,它配置页面窗口,比如导航栏颜色,或者是否允许下拉,每个页面都可以,有自己的配置,全局也有一个,app.json文件,进行统一设置。
4、小标题:调试与发布,让小程序上线
代码写完后,一定要多测试,在模拟器里,反复点击操作,看看有没有bug,或者样式错乱,也可以真机调试,扫描二维码,在手机上预览效果。
如果发现问题,就用调试器排查,在Console里,查看错误日志,在Sources里,设置断点跟踪,一步步找到,问题出在哪里,然后修改代码,直到运行正常。
测试没问题了,就可以上传代码,在工具顶部,点击“上传”按钮,填写版本号,和项目备注,然后提交,代码就会传到,小程序管理后台。
登录后台,在版本管理里,找到刚传的版本,提交审核,微信团队会检查,内容是否合规,一般需要几天时间,审核通过后,你就能手动发布,小程序正式上线了。
开发小程序,是个系统过程,从注册账号,到编写代码,再到发布上线,每一步都不难,关键是多动手尝试,遇到问题,查查官方文档,很快就能掌握。


